聚焦数据库和新兴硬件的技术合力 中科驭数受邀分享基于DPU的数据库异构加速方案

随着新型硬件成本逐渐降低,充分利用新兴硬件资源提升数据库性能是未来数据库发展的重要方向之一,SIGMOD、VLDB、CICE数据库顶会上出现越来越多新兴硬件的论文和专题。在需求侧,随着数据量暴增和实时性的要求越来越高,数据库围绕处理器、内存、存储和网络四个硬件架构方向不断突破和创新。数据库和新兴硬件之间的融合产生了令人兴奋的创新,它们将共同推动机器学习、人工智能、大数据分析等领域的发展。

在9月14日举行的墨天轮数据库沙龙中,中科驭数与Intel、Scaleflux共同在数据库和新兴硬件专场分享新兴硬件加持下未来数据库的发展趋势,吸引了千名数据库领域的专业人士和技术爱好者在线交流讨论。

399e0fb612f99590e78f5039b385a57b.jpeg

中科驭数高级研发经理王哲基于DPU的数据库异构加速方案,分享了中科驭数在数据库加速引擎方面积累的丰富经验,并介绍了KPU CONFLUX®与PostgreSQL查询加速整体方案落地的最佳实践。

王哲表示,DPU硬件技术在数据库应用中的潜力巨大,可以显著提升数据库工作负载的性能和效率。中科驭数大数据研发团队在数据库加速引擎领域拥有丰富的经验,针对大数据和数据库场景,推出了基于DPU芯片核心技术的数据计算加速解决方案,可以让企业更好地应对大规模数据处理和分析的挑战。

此外,王哲在分享PostgreSQL数据库最佳实践时介绍,KPU CONFLUX®与PostgreSQL查询加速整体方案,使得PG端到端的性能提升达到了平均3.5倍,而Spark端到端加速整体性能提升约3倍,同时CPU占有率从30%减少到10%。这一突破性的性能提升将为用户提供更加出色的数据库使用体验。

9e20d26ce984c369bbb0e57c08f845b6.jpeg

新兴硬件技术将继续塑造未来数据库的发展趋势,向着更高的性能、更好的可扩展性和更低的总体成本发展。中科驭数将继续致力于推动数据库领域的创新和研发投入,助力构建高效、安全、开放的大数据生态体系,可以帮助企业实现降本增效,实现大数据时代的价值创造。


http://www.niftyadmin.cn/n/5034835.html

相关文章

Linux 文件、目录和用户权限管理指南

文章目录 1. 用户和组管理引言创建用户删除用户更改用户密码修改用户属性创建组删除组将用户添加到组将用户从组中移除 2. 文件和目录权限管理引言文件权限概述更改文件权限更改文件所有者和所属组更改目录权限列出文件和目录权限使用特殊权限文件和目录权限的案例分析继承父目…

axios封装(例如:请求头、token、超时、BaseUrl、请求错误、请求重复)

axios封装 文章目录 axios封装前言1.为什么封装Axios2.包括的功能一、Axios是什么?二、安装 Axios1. 安装axios (JavaScript版本)2. 安装axios (TypeScript版本)三、封装 Axios1.axios (JavaScript版本)2.axios (TypeScript版本)四、如何使用 Axios以及结果如下图1.代…

三步在两台服务器间迁移conda环境

引言: 背景是我现在要跑的实验在一台服务器上跑有点来不及了,需要将conda环境和文件一起迁移到另一台服务器上。文件的迁移可以用scp或者rsync。但是conda虚拟环境的迁移则不行。 步骤: step 1 将当前的虚拟幻境信息写入environment.yml c…

GDPU 数据结构 天码行空2

实验内容 用顺序表实现病历信息的管理与查询功能。具体要求如下: 利用教材中定义顺序表类型存储病人病历信息(病历号,姓名,症状);要求使用头文件。 设计顺序表定位查找算法,写成一个函数,完成的功能为:在线性表L中查找数据元素x…

tensorflow的unet模型

import tensorflow as tf from tensorflow.keras.layers import Input, Conv2D, MaxPooling2D, Dropout, UpSampling2D, concatenate# 定义 U-Net 模型 def unet(input_size(256, 256, 3)):inputs Input(input_size)# 编码器部分conv1 Conv2D(64, 3, activationrelu, padding…

集丰照明|别墅设计:从空间规划到奢华元素的精心打造

当人们谈论别墅时,总会不自觉地与豪华、舒适、私人空间等词汇联系在一起。确实,别墅作为一种住宅形式,其设计不仅需要满足基本的生活需求,更要有独特的风格和品味。本文将从别墅设计的各个方面进行探讨,带您领略从空间…

vue中自定义指令的使用场景及示例

节流指令: // 1.设置v-throttle自定义指令 Vue.directive(throttle, {bind: (el, binding) > {let throttleTime binding.value; // 防抖时间if (!throttleTime) { // 用户若不设置防抖时间,则默认2sthrottleTime 2000;}let cbFun;el.addEventList…

【DevOps系列】Docker数据卷(volume)详解

【DevOps系列】Docker数据卷(volume)详解 文章目录 【DevOps系列】Docker数据卷(volume)详解一、概述二、数据卷三、为什么使用数据卷volume数据卷的作用:数据卷的特点: 四、数据卷volume基本操作4.1 创建数…